Profile

Sabine Bächle-Scholz is a German politician and a member of the Landtag of Hesse, representing the Christian Democratic Union (CDU). Born in Rüsselsheim, she has served in the state parliament since 2012 and currently focuses on labor market policy. Before her legislative career, she worked as a qualified social pedagogue, holding various positions in youth welfare services in Mainz. She has been active in local politics in Bischofsheim and the Groß-Gerau district for several decades, holding leadership roles within the CDU and the Christian Democratic Employees' Association (CDA).
